Bhubaneswar: The ADJ court here today sentenced a man to life imprisonment for the brutal murder of a married woman at Bhimatangi Housing Board Colony in Bhubaneswar in July 2021. The convict, Jagannath Pradhan of Jajpur district, was found guilty of murdering Priyanka Priyadarshini Sahoo, a married woman and mother of a three-year-old boy.
According to the prosecution, Jagannath had known Priyanka for some time and was in love with her. However, Priyanka, who lived with her husband and son in Bhimatangi, did not reciprocate his feelings.
Jagannath had planned the crime nearly four days in advance. On the morning of the incident, after Priyanka's husband had left for work, Jagannath entered her house carrying a knife and poison. He pressured her to elope with him and marry him. When she refused, an argument broke out between them. During the altercation, Jagannath slit Priyanka's throat with a knife, killing her on the spot.
After committing the crime, the accused consumed poison and slit his wrist in an attempt to end his life. Before doing so, he sent a WhatsApp message to Priyanka's husband, claiming that he killed her because she ruined his life.
After seeing the message, Priyanka's husband and a relative rushed to the house and broke open the door. They found Priyanka lying in a pool of blood, while Jagannath was unconscious.
Police immediately shifted the accused to Capital Hospital in Bhubaneswar and later to SCB Medical College and Hospital in Cuttack for treatment. After recovering, he was arrested and produced before a court.
During the investigation, Jagannath confessed to the crime. Police also seized the knife used in the murder and a handwritten note from his possession.
Following the trial, the court convicted Jagannath and sentenced him to life imprisonment for the murder of Priyanka.
